Cradle Cap Treatment


     Brooks had seemingly perfect skin and hair from Day 1, but a couple of weeks ago we noticed he was starting to get a flaky scalp. I realized it was cradle cap, but wasn't sure exactly how to go about treating it. I saw a few different places say to just leave his shampoo on a little bit longer in the bath, and use the comb on his hair before & after the bath as well. I tried both of those things, but it wasn't seeming to work, and the cradle cap was getting worse.

       I saw a few different places mention using coconut oil, but a variety of different methods of use in terms of when & how long to leave it on for. I tried a few different ways, and I seem to have found the perfect remedy! It may not work for everyone, but its worth a shot. We use Spectrum Organic Coconut Oil to treat it.        The coconut oil is a solid in the jar, at room temperature depending on how warm whenever you're storing it is. When you run the jar under warm/hot water it will liquefy. All I did was liquefy it in the jar, scoop some out and put it on my hands, then rub it all over his hair and scalp. I let it sit for about 5-10 minutes before putting him in the bath! Once I got him in the bath, I combed it through his hair, and then shampooed it but left the shampoo sit in his hair until his bath was over. Once I rinsed it at the end, things already looked better!



       I used the coconut oil to treat the cradle cap, every other bath. So, every other day, and it was cleared up 100% in just a week! I noticed a huge difference just after the first 1-2 uses of it and I couldn't believe it! Now his scalp looks amazing, with no sign of the cradle cap!
